SUBJECT:
Ordinance Amending sections 5409 and 5410
of the Santa Monica Municipal Code Relating
to the city's Industrial Wastewater Control
program
At its meeting on September 9, 1986, the city Council
introduced for first reading an ordinance providing for civil
penal ties when a discharger fails to provide notice of
uncontrolled discharges as required by Section 5409 of the
Industrial Wastewater Control Ordinance.
The accompanying
ordinance is presented to the City Council for adoption.
RECOMMENDATION
It is respectfully recommended that the accompanying
ordinance be adopted.

ORDINANCE NUMBER 1387(CCS)
(City council Series}
AN ORDINANCE OF TH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F
SANTA MONICA AMENDING SECTIONS 5409 AND 5410 OF
THE SANTA MONICA MUNICIPAL CODE RELATING TO THE
CITY'S INDUSTRIAL WASTEWATER CONTROL PROGRAM
TH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F SANTA MONICA DOES HEREBY
ORDAIN AS FOLLOWS:
SECTION 1. section 5409 of the Santa Monica Municipal Code
is amended to read as follows:
SECTION 5409.
Notification of
Uncontrolled Discharges.
(a) In the event of an uncontrolled
discharge,
the
discharger
shall
immediately notify the Director of the
incident by telephone. The notification
shall include location of discharge, type
of material, concentration and volume, and
corrective actions taken.
(b) Within ten (10) days following
the uncontrolled discharge, the discharger
shall submit to the Director a detailed
written report describing the cause of the
discharge , corrective action taken, and
- 1 -
.
.
measures to be taken to prevent future
occurrences. The report shall be in the
form required by the Director.
(c) A legible, understandable and
conspicuously placed notice shall be
permanently posted on the discharger's
bulletin board or other prominent place
advising employees to call the Director,
in the event of an uncontrolled discharge,
as soon as possible or within one hour of
the discharge, and to provide at least the
information required in this section.
Employers shall ensure that all employees
in a position to cause or allow an
uncontrolled
discharge to
occur are
advised of this notification procedure.
In the event a substantial number of the
discharger's employees use a language
other than English as a primary 1anguagel
the notice shall be worded in both English
and the language or languages involved.
The notice shall set forth the current
telephone number of the Director, and
shall identify the following as the
minimum necessary information which is to
be provided to the Director:
- 2 -
.
.
(1) Time, location, type,
concentration,
and
volume
of
the
discharge.
(2) The corrective action
taken.
(d) Notification does not relieve
the discharger of liability or fines under
this Chapter.
(e) In addition to any other
remedies provided by this Code, any
discharger
who
fails
to
provide
notification of uncontrolled discharges as
required by this Section shall be liable
in a civil action for a civil penalty in
the amount of $500.00 for each day the
uncontrolled
discharge has
not been
reported and reasonable attorneys' fees
and costs as determined by the court.
SECTION 2. Section 5410 of the Santa Monica Municipal Code
is amended to read as follows:
SECTION 5410. Industrial Wastewater
Permit.
(a) No person shall discharge
industrial wastewater to the P.O.T.W., the
storm drain system, or the waters of the
State without an Industrial Wastewater
Permit.
The Permit shall not be issued
- 3 -
. .
until a determination has been made by the
Director that the wastewater to be
discharged will not violate any provisions
of this Code, and any regulation adopted
pursuant
thereto,
the
water quality
objectives
for
receiving
waters
established
by the
California Water
Quality Control Board, Los Angeles Region,
or any appl icable Federal
or State
statutes, rules, or regulations.
Such
determination shall be made from the
information set forth in the application
for Permit.
(b) A separate Permit shall be
required for each point of discharge to
the P.O.T.W., to the storm drain system,
and to the waters of the State.
(c) No Permit shall authorize, and
no person shall discharge, any industrial
wastewater into the storm drain system or
the waters of the State of California.
